Preparación de las aplicaciones de Essbase para el cambio de versión

Use la utilidad de exportación LCM de Essbase 11g para exportar aplicaciones de Oracle Essbase (metadatos y datos) desde la versión 11.2.12+.

Para exportar aplicaciones desde Essbase versión 11.2.12+:

  1. Descargue la utilidad de exportación 11g de LCM: en la interfaz web de Essbase, haga clic en la consola, amplíe Herramientas de la línea de comandos y descargue la utilidad de exportación 11g de LCM (EssbaseLCMUtility.zip).

    Nota:

    Como se debe descargar la utilidad de exportación 11g de LCM de la instancia de destino 21c (incluida con la versión 11.2.15), asegúrese de que el entorno de destino (11.2.15) está preparado antes de descargar la utilidad de exportación 11g de LCM.
  2. Descomprima el archivo EssbaseLCMUtility.zip después de copiarlo en la ubicación que desee.
    • utilice un programa de extracción de archivos ZIP que admita nombres de ruta largos como 7-Zip.
    • Si aparece un mensaje que indica que los archivos y los componentes comunes ya existen, haga clic en para sobrescribir los archivos.

    • Descomprima en un directorio sin espacios en el nombre.
  3. Después de descomprimir el archivo EssbaseLCMUtility.zip, aparecerán los siguientes archivos y carpetas:


    Carpeta zip de la utilidad LCM de Essbase

  4. Abra la carpeta de recursos y, a continuación, abra la carpeta UpgradePS4to21cScripts.
  5. Abra el archivo input.properties y actualice las siguientes propiedades:
    PS4_EPM_ORACLE_HOME
    PS4_EPM_ORACLE_INSTANCE
    PS4_EPM_DOMAIN_HOME
    PS4_ESSBASE_HOST
    PS4_ESSBASEPORT
    PS4_ESSBASEADMINUSER
    PS4_ESSBASEADMINPWD
    EXPORT_PATH = <Any local directory to keep the exported content>
    ESSBASEHOST = http(s)://host:9010/Essbase (target host)
    ESSBASE_DEPLOYMENT_TYPE = ESSBASE_ONLY 
    Update user credentials of target host (Workspace login credentials)
    ESSBASEADMINUSER 
    ESSBASEADMINPWD
    
  6. Antes de ejecutar la utilidad, debe establecer la variable de entorno JAVA_HOME:
    • Ejemplo para Windows:
      set JAVA_HOME=<Local Drive>:\Oracle\Middleware_Home\JDK
      set PATH=%JAVA_HOME%\bin;%PATH%
      
    • Ejemplo para LINUX:
      export JAVA_HOME=/Middleware_Home/JDK
      export PATH=$JAVA_HOME/bin:$PATH
      
  7. En un símbolo del sistema, cambie al directorio en el que ha descomprimido el archivo EssbaseLCMUtility.zip y, a continuación, ejecute el siguiente comando:ExportPS4EssbaseApps.bat.

    Ahora exportará cada aplicación por separado.

  8. Compruebe el archivo EssbaseUpgradeStatus.xml, que se encuentra en la carpeta Utilidad LCM de Essbase extraída, para conocer el estado cuando finalice el proceso de exportación. El proceso de exportación es correcto si la tarea es correcta en la etiqueta <task status="SUCCESS" taskName="export">. Puede ignorar cualquier notificación de error registrada tras un estado de operación correcta. Por ejemplo, puede ignorar los siguientes errores:
    Error in getting source partition, please recreate it manually after the migration.
    Error received while retrieving implied share from outline.